Creating Table Bookings
Table bookings are essential for managing restaurant reservations in EquiBillBook. This guide will walk you through the process of creating table bookings, including selecting tables, customers, dates, times, and configuring all booking details.
What are Table Bookings?
Table bookings in EquiBillBook allow you to reserve tables for customers at specific dates and times. Each booking contains information like customer details, table selection, booking time, duration, number of guests, and special requirements.
Accessing the Table Booking Module
To create a new table booking:
- Navigate to Restaurant from the main menu
- Click on Table Booking or Bookings
- Click the "Create New" or "New Booking" button
Basic Booking Information
Fill in the essential booking details:
- Customer: Select an existing customer from the dropdown or create a new customer
- Booking Date: Select the date for the reservation
- Booking Time: Select the time for the reservation
- Number of Guests: Enter the total number of guests for the booking
- Duration: Set the expected duration of the booking (in minutes)
- Booking Type: Select whether this is a Walk-in, Phone, Online, or other booking type
Table Selection
Select the tables for the booking:
- Select Tables: Choose one or more tables from the available tables
- Table Capacity: Ensure the selected tables can accommodate the number of guests
- Table Availability: The system will check if tables are available for the selected date and time
- Multiple Tables: You can select multiple tables for large groups or events
Additional Booking Details
Configure additional booking options:
- Status: Set the booking status (Pending, Confirmed, Seated, Completed, Cancelled)
- Waiter Assignment: Assign a waiter to the booking (optional)
- Deposit Amount: Enter the deposit amount if required
- Special Requests: Add any special requests, dietary requirements, or notes
Saving the Booking
After filling in all necessary details:
- Review all the information entered
- Check table availability for the selected date and time
- Click "Save" or "Create Booking"
- The booking will be saved and appear in the booking calendar
